85 (defun* mh-search (folder search-regexp
86 &optional redo-search-flag window-config)
87 "Search your MH mail.
88
89 This command helps you find messages in your entire corpus of
90 mail. You can search for messages to or from a particular person
91 or about a particular subject. In fact, you can also search for
92 messages containing selected strings in any arbitrary header
93 field or any string found within the messages.
94
95 Out of the box, MH-E uses \"pick\" to find messages. With a
96 little extra effort, you can set an indexing program which
97 rewards you with extremely quick results. The drawback is that
98 sometimes the index does not contain the words you're looking
99 for. You can still use \"pick\" in these situations.
100
101 You are prompted for the FOLDER to search. This can be \"all\" to
102 search all folders. Note that the search works recursively on the
103 listed folder.
104
105 Next, an MH-Search buffer appears where you can enter search
106 criteria SEARCH-REGEXP.
107
108 From:
109 To:
110 Cc:
111 Date:
112 Subject:
113 --------
114
115 Edit this template by entering your search criteria in an
116 appropriate header field that is already there, or create a new
117 field yourself. If the string you're looking for could be
118 anywhere in a message, then place the string underneath the row
119 of dashes.
120
121 As an example, let's say that we want to find messages from
122 Ginnean about horseback riding in the Kosciusko National
123 Park (Australia) during January, 1994. Normally we would start
124 with a broad search and narrow it down if necessary to produce a
125 manageable amount of data, but we'll cut to the chase and create
126 a fairly restrictive set of criteria as follows:\\<mh-search-mode-map>
127
128 From: ginnean
129 To:
130 Cc:
131 Date: Jan 1994
132 Subject:
133 --------
134 horse
135 kosciusko
136
137 As with MH-Letter mode, MH-Search provides commands like
138 \\[mh-to-field] to help you fill in the blanks.\\<mh-folder-mode-map>
139
140 If you find that you do the same thing over and over when editing
141 the search template, you may wish to bind some shortcuts to keys.
142 This can be done with the variable `mh-search-mode-hook', which is
143 called when \\[mh-search] is run on a new pattern.\\<mh-search-mode-map>
144
145 To perform the search, type \\[mh-index-do-search].
146
147 Sometimes you're searching for text that is either not indexed,
148 or hasn't been indexed yet. In this case you can override the
149 default method with the pick method by running the command
150 \\[mh-pick-do-search].
151
152 The messages that are found are put in a temporary sub-folder of
153 \"+mhe-index\" and are displayed in an MH-Folder buffer. This
154 buffer is special because it displays messages from multiple
155 folders; each set of messages from a given folder has a heading
156 with the folder name.\\<mh-folder-mode-map>
157
158 The appearance of the heading can be modified by customizing the
159 face `mh-search-folder'. You can jump back and forth between the
160 headings using the commands \\[mh-index-next-folder] and
161 \\[mh-index-previous-folder].
162
163 In addition, the command \\[mh-index-visit-folder] can be used to
164 visit the folder of the message at point. Initially, only the
165 messages that matched the search criteria are displayed in the
166 folder. While the temporary buffer has its own set of message
167 numbers, the actual messages numbers are shown in the visited
168 folder. Thus, the command \\[mh-index-visit-folder] is useful to
169 find the actual message number of an interesting message, or to
170 view surrounding messages with the command \\[mh-rescan-folder].
171
172 Because this folder is temporary, you'll probably get in the
173 habit of killing it when you're done with \\[mh-kill-folder].
174
175 You can regenerate the results by running this command with a
176 prefix argument REDO-SEARCH-FLAG.
177
178 Note: This command uses an \"X-MHE-Checksum:\" header field to
179 cache the MD5 checksum of a message. This means that if an
180 incoming message already contains an \"X-MHE-Checksum:\" field,
181 that message might not be found by this command. The following
182 \"procmail\" recipe avoids this problem by renaming the existing
183 header field:
184
185 :0 wf
186 | formail -R \"X-MHE-Checksum\" \"X-Old-MHE-Checksum\"
187
188 Configuring Indexed Searches
189
190 The command \\[mh-search] runs the command defined by the option
191 `mh-search-program'. The default value is \"Auto-detect\" which
192 means that MH-E will automatically choose one of \"swish++\",
193 \"swish-e\", \"mairix\", \"namazu\", \"pick\" and \"grep\" in
194 that order. If, for example, you have both \"swish++\" and
195 \"mairix\" installed and you want to use \"mairix\", then you can
196 set this option to \"mairix\".
197
198 The documentation for the following commands describe how to set
199 up the various indexing programs to use with MH-E.
200
201 - `mh-swish++-execute-search'
202 - `mh-swish-execute-search'
203 - `mh-mairix-execute-search'
204 - `mh-namazu-execute-search'
205 - `mh-pick-execute-search'
206 - `mh-grep-execute-search'
207
208 In a program, if FOLDER is \"+\" or nil, then mail in all folders
209 are searched. Optional argument WINDOW-CONFIG stores the window
210 configuration that will be restored after the user quits the
211 folder containing the index search results."

939
940 ;;;###mh-autoload
941 (defun mh-swish++-execute-search (folder-path search-regexp)
942 "Execute swish++.
943
944 In the examples below, replace \"/home/user/Mail\" with the path to
945 your MH directory.
946
947 First create the directory \"/home/user/Mail/.swish++\". Then create
948 the file \"/home/user/Mail/.swish++/swish++.conf\" with the following
949 contents:
950
951 IncludeMeta Bcc Cc Comments Content-Description From Keywords
952 IncludeMeta Newsgroups Resent-To Subject To
953 IncludeMeta Message-Id References In-Reply-To
954 IncludeFile Mail *
955 IndexFile /home/user/Mail/.swish++/swish++.index
956
957 Use the following command line to generate the swish index. Run
958 this daily from cron:
959
960 find /home/user/Mail -path /home/user/Mail/mhe-index -prune \\
961 -o -path /home/user/Mail/.swish++ -prune \\
962 -o -name \"[0-9]*\" -print \\
963 | index -c /home/user/Mail/.swish++/swish++.conf -
964
965 This command does not index the folders that hold the results of your
966 searches in \"+mhe-index\" since they tend to be ephemeral and the
967 original messages are indexed anyway.
968
969 On some systems (Debian GNU/Linux, for example), use \"index++\"
970 instead of \"index\".
971
972 In a program, FOLDER-PATH is the directory in which SEARCH-REGEXP is
973 used to search."

1019
1020 ;;;###mh-autoload
1021 (defun mh-swish-execute-search (folder-path search-regexp)
1022 "Execute swish-e.
1023
1024 In the examples below, replace \"/home/user/Mail\" with the path
1025 to your MH directory.
1026
1027 First create the directory \"/home/user/Mail/.swish\". Then
1028 create the file \"/home/user/Mail/.swish/config\" with the
1029 following contents:
1030
1031 DefaultContents TXT*
1032 IndexDir /home/user/Mail
1033 IndexFile /home/user/Mail/.swish/index
1034 IndexName \"Mail Index\"
1035 IndexDescription \"Mail Index\"
1036 IndexPointer \"http://nowhere\"
1037 IndexAdmin \"nobody\"
1038 #MetaNames automatic
1039 IndexReport 3
1040 FollowSymLinks no
1041 UseStemming no
1042 IgnoreTotalWordCountWhenRanking yes
1043 WordCharacters abcdefghijklmnopqrstuvwxyz0123456789-
1044 BeginCharacters abcdefghijklmnopqrstuvwxyz
1045 EndCharacters abcdefghijklmnopqrstuvwxyz0123456789
1046 IgnoreLimit 50 1000
1047 IndexComments 0
1048 FileRules filename contains \\D
1049 FileRules pathname contains /home/user/Mail/.swish
1050 FileRules pathname contains /home/user/Mail/mhe-index
1051
1052 This configuration does not index the folders that hold the
1053 results of your searches in \"+mhe-index\" since they tend to be
1054 ephemeral and the original messages are indexed anyway.
1055
1056 If there are any directories you would like to ignore, append
1057 lines like the following to \"config\":
1058
1059 FileRules pathname contains /home/user/Mail/scripts
1060
1061 Use the following command line to generate the swish index. Run
1062 this daily from cron:
1063
1064 swish-e -c /home/user/Mail/.swish/config
1065
1066 In a program, FOLDER-PATH is the directory in which SEARCH-REGEXP
1067 is used to search."

1119 (defvar mh-mairix-folder nil)
1120
1121 ;;;###mh-autoload
1122 (defun mh-mairix-execute-search (folder-path search-regexp-list)
1123 "Execute mairix.
1124
1125 In the examples below, replace \"/home/user/Mail\" with the path
1126 to your MH directory.
1127
1128 First create the directory \"/home/user/Mail/.mairix\". Then
1129 create the file \"/home/user/Mail/.mairix/config\" with the
1130 following contents:
1131
1132 base=/home/user/Mail
1133
1134 # List of folders that should be indexed. 3 dots at the end means there
1135 # are subfolders within the folder
1136 mh=archive...:inbox:drafts:news:sent:trash
1137
1138 vfolder_format=raw
1139 database=/home/user/Mail/mairix/database
1140
1141 Use the following command line to generate the mairix index. Run
1142 this daily from cron:
1143
1144 mairix -f /home/user/Mail/.mairix/config
1145
1146 In a program, FOLDER-PATH is the directory in which
1147 SEARCH-REGEXP-LIST is used to search."

1254
1255 ;;;###mh-autoload
1256 (defun mh-namazu-execute-search (folder-path search-regexp)
1257 "Execute namazu.
1258
1259 In the examples below, replace \"/home/user/Mail\" with the path to
1260 your MH directory.
1261
1262 First create the directory \"/home/user/Mail/.namazu\". Then create
1263 the file \"/home/user/Mail/.namazu/mknmzrc\" with the following
1264 contents:
1265
1266 package conf; # Don't remove this line!
1267 $ADDRESS = 'user@localhost';
1268 $ALLOW_FILE = \"[0-9]*\";
1269 $EXCLUDE_PATH = \"^/home/user/Mail/(mhe-index|spam)\";
1270
1271 This configuration does not index the folders that hold the results of
1272 your searches in \"+mhe-index\" since they tend to be ephemeral and
1273 the original messages are indexed anyway.
1274
1275 Use the following command line to generate the namazu index. Run this
1276 daily from cron:
1277
1278 mknmz -f /home/user/Mail/.namazu/mknmzrc -O /home/user/Mail/.namazu \\
1279 /home/user/Mail
1280
1281 In a program, FOLDER-PATH is the directory in which SEARCH-REGEXP
1282 is used to search."
